Taman Wira Mas (Naga) in Kubang Pasu, Kedah recorded 8 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M230K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M184.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M230K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M200K to RM262K, and a typical market range of RM210K to RM250K.

Most transactions involved 1 - 1 1/2 storey terraced, with minimal variety in property types.

The median PSF stands at RM184, with core pricing between RM152 and RM217. Market pricing typically extends from RM171.51 to RM196.76, reflecting moderate variation in unit pricing. The spread of RM25.25 (IQR) and deviation of RM33 (MAD) suggest moderate price variations reflecting different property features.
